🎯 How the Algorithm Hooks You – Step by Step

1. It Learns Your First Click

  • What happens: The moment you click, watch, or linger on a post/video, the algorithm records it.
  • Why it feels harmless: You think, “I just clicked once, no big deal.”
  • Reality: That one click tells the system, “Show me more like this.” It’s the first breadcrumb you drop.

2. It Tracks Every Second You Stay

  • What happens: Your “watch time” is gold — 5 seconds, 10 seconds, 2 minutes — all logged.
  • Why it feels harmless: You’re “just watching” without realizing that your time is a vote for more of that content.
  • Reality: The longer you stay, the more it knows exactly what keeps you from leaving.


3. It Maps Your Likes & Shares

  • What happens: Every like, heart, share, or comment adds a layer to your “profile.”
  • Why it feels harmless: You’re just showing appreciation or passing something funny to a friend.
  • Reality: You’re feeding the machine more clues about your humor, fears, beliefs, and moods.


4. It Shows You More of What Hooks You Emotionally


  • What happens: The system prioritizes content that makes you feel — laugh, get mad, or get curious.
  • Why it feels harmless: Emotional content feels “real” and engaging, so you lean in.
  • Reality: Strong emotions keep you glued, and the algorithm doesn’t care if it’s healthy — only if it keeps you there.

5. It Gradually Narrows Your World

  • What happens: Over time, it filters out anything outside your “engagement zone.”
  • Why it feels harmless: You think your feed just “matches your interests.”
  • Reality: You’re in a digital bubble, and that bubble shapes your reality — sometimes making it more extreme.

6. It Feeds You in Small, Endless Bites

  • What happens: Short videos, quick memes, fast news — one after another.
  • Why it feels harmless: Feels like harmless snacking, not a “meal” of real influence.
  • Reality: Those small bites keep you grazing for hours, slowly shifting your habits, opinions, and attention span.

7. It Rewards You for Staying

  • What happens: More likes on your posts, more notifications, more “you might like this” suggestions.
  • Why it feels harmless: It feels like the app “cares” about you and your interests.
  • Reality: Those rewards are like treats — keeping you loyal, even addicted, without you realizing it.

8. It Embeds Itself into Your Routine

  • What happens: You open the app without thinking — morning, lunch, late at night.
  • Why it feels harmless: It’s “just part of relaxing” or “killing time.”
  • Reality: The algorithm now owns a chunk of your daily life — your habits, your focus, and even your mood.
